PRAYER TO CONSIDER THIS WEEK (Adapted from John 6-10)
Father, God, Eternal One,
I thank You for the provision You have provided, continue to provide, and will yet provide. Father, help me to trust in Your allotted provision for my life, and help me to recognize that You care for my physical and spiritual needs. Just as You cared for the multitudes with just a few loaves and fishes, my provision is also safely in Your hands.
Abba, just as Jesus walked on water and calmed the storm, grant me the faith to believe that You are with me in life's turbulent times, empowering me to overcome my fears and doubts, helping me to calm the storms around me, and to walk over the darkness seeking to consume me.
YHWH, inspire me to seek and savor the true bread of life, Your Son, Yeshua, Jesus Christ. May His words nourish my soul, bringing me wisdom, joy, and eternal life. Help me to discover, deeply understand, and live by the truth that man does not live on bread alone but on every word that comes from Your mouth.
In moments of blindness, whether physical, emotional, or spiritual, I pray for Your healing touch through the Holy Spirit. Illuminate my path with Your light, that I, and those around me, might see Your truth clearly and walk in Your ways.
Teach me to rest, to be at peace, and to listen for Your voice, recognizing You as the good shepherd who leads me with love. May I follow You with trust and obedience, knowing that You offer safety, guidance, and the promise of never being snatched from Your hand.
In every aspect of my life, let me reflect Your love, compassion, and truth to those around me. Father, I ask these things in the mighty name of Jesus, the bread of life, the light of the world, the good shepherd. Amen.
